#e57462 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e57462 is composed of 89.8% red, 45.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.3% magenta, 57.2%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 8.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 64.1%. #e57462 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8c4 with #cb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

● #e57462 color description : Soft red.
The hexadecimal color #e57462 has RGB values of R:229, G:116,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.57,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15037538.
